Review Title: Harness the Power of AI to Transform Your Videos with Topaz Video AI
Introduction:
Delving into the realm of video enhancement and restoration, Topaz Video AI proves to be a formidable tool. Formerly known as Topaz Video Enhance AI, it employs sophisticated machine learning models to upscale low-resolution videos, effectively restoring details and sharpness with a professional edge. It revolutionizes how you perceive video upscaling, offering an array of enhancement options like bringing clarity to motion blur or doing away with intrusive noise.
AI Models:
Topaz Video AI shines in its unique aspect of crafted AI models. With models like Artemis, Dione, Proteus, Chronos, and Gaia, catered to different video types and scenarios, the software stands out. Each AI model is meticulously adapted to achieve optimal enhancement results, thus adding depth and details to every frame in your video. The added advantage of advanced stabilization also plays an integral part in smoothing shaky footage. Plus, the unique feature to animate still images brings an exciting dynamic element to your work.

Pricing and Performance:
Topaz Video AI comes with a price tag of $299, a one-time purchase inclusive of the first year’s upgrades. The software does command an extra fee for subsequent updates, which may be a setback for some. However, it does offer a 30-day free trial period. With access to all its stellar features, this provides users a convenient opportunity to understand how the software operates and its potential benefits.
